Srividya Angara Sinha, an alumnus of Performing Arts in Department of Dance at University of Hyderabad was recently invited to IIT Kharagpur as GKF Visiting Fellow. The GKF Visiting Fellowship

Srividya Angara Sinha
is a scholarship offered by the Guru Krupa Foundation (GKF), USA, to provide financial support for Indian students to pursue international research and professional internships. Under the aegis of the Academy of Classical and Folk Arts she conducted a four-day workshop in Kuchipudi dance, a lecture-demonstration on Dance Appreciation for their Department of Education, finally culminating in a traditional Kuchipudi recital titled “Paddhati”. She says, “A week-long stint at the renowned Indian Institute of Technology, Kharagpur, one of India’s premier engineering and technological institutions bringing Kuchipudi into focus for wellbeing and fitness was a most satisfying experience for her”.
Her journey with teaching Kuchipudi at the IITs began with IIT Hyderabad, when they invited her as Guest Faculty in 2024 and 2025, to teach a minor course in Kuchipudi basics as part of their Liberal Arts department’s mandatory credits’ structure.
Srividya Angara Sinha is a distinguished Kuchipudi dancer, choreographer, and educator with over three decades of experience in the field. A gold medalist in Performing Arts (Kuchipudi) from the University of Hyderabad, she combines her passion for dance with a background in Computer Science Engineering from VNRVJIET, Hyderabad.
